Strong's Hebrew #6450 - פַס דַּמִּים Pas Dammim ("palm of blood")
Strong's Exhaustive Concordance Pas-dammim From pac and the plural of dam; palm (i.e. Dell) of bloodshed; Pas-Dammim, a place in Palestine -- Pas-dammim.
